How Do Laminar Flow Fountains Work. Laminar flow, where water moves in parallel layers with minimal disruption, is ideal for smooth, clear streams. Understanding the dynamics of water flow is crucial in fountain design. Aerated water features introduce air into the water. Water fountains work using a pump to circulate water from a basin, which then gets pushed through nozzles. Turbulent flow, on the other hand, is characterized by chaotic.
